PALM LEAF DEVELOPMENTS LTD - Analysis Report

Company Number: 13278752

Analysis Date: 2025-07-20 13:50 UTC

  1. Risk Rating: LOW

Justification: The company demonstrates strong net asset positions consistently over the last five years, with net assets exceeding £1.2 million and positive working capital. There are no overdue filings or indications of regulatory non-compliance. The business appears stable with fixed assets maintained at £1.2 million, suggesting asset-backed operations in real estate letting.

  1. Key Concerns:
  • Low liquidity levels: Current assets are relatively modest (£26,701 in 2025) compared to fixed assets, which may constrain short-term cash flow flexibility.
  • Limited scale of operations: The company operates at micro-entity scale with only two employees and minimal turnover data, which could indicate limited operational diversification.
  • Concentrated ownership and control: Two directors hold significant ownership (75% combined) and control, which could pose governance risks if conflicts arise.
  1. Positive Indicators:
  • Consistent positive net current assets and net asset growth year on year.
  • No overdue accounts or confirmation statements, indicating good regulatory compliance.
  • Asset base focused on real estate letting, typically providing stable income streams.
  • Directors have maintained their positions since incorporation, showing stability in management.
  1. Due Diligence Notes:
  • Review detailed cash flow statements and income figures to assess operational liquidity beyond balance sheet snapshots.
  • Confirm the nature, valuation, and encumbrances (e.g., mortgages) on the £1.2 million fixed assets.
  • Investigate the contractual and tenancy arrangements underpinning the letting business.
  • Assess the governance structure given the concentrated ownership and whether any related party transactions exist.
  • Verify if any contingent liabilities or off-balance-sheet risks are disclosed in fuller accounts or board minutes.
